How to Find Compatible Oil Filters for Your Vehicle

When it's time to change your oil, the filter matters just as much as the oil itself. A compatible oil filter is one that fits your specific vehicle and meets its engineering requirements. But "compatible" isn't always straightforward—and choosing the wrong one can affect engine performance and longevity.

What Makes an Oil Filter Compatible? đź”§

An oil filter must work with three core elements of your vehicle:

Physical fit. The filter's size, threading, and mounting system must match your engine's filter housing. A filter that's too large won't seat properly; one that's too small will leak.

Flow rate and capacity. Different engines need different amounts of filtration. A smaller engine typically uses a smaller filter that flows oil at a lower rate, while larger engines demand higher-capacity filters.

Pressure relief settings. Filters contain a bypass valve that opens if pressure gets too high—a safety feature. The valve's opening pressure must align with your engine's specifications to prevent either inadequate filtration or excessive bypass.

Media type. Most modern filters use pleated synthetic or fiberglass media to trap contaminants. Some older vehicles or specialty applications may require different media types.

How to Identify What Your Vehicle Needs

Your vehicle's owner's manual is the authoritative source. It specifies the correct filter part number and any performance standards (often shown as an SAE or ISO rating).

If you don't have the manual, you can find compatible filters by:

  • Vehicle identification number (VIN). Auto parts retailers and manufacturer databases use your VIN to cross-reference the exact filter your car requires.
  • Engine size and model year. Filters are engineered for specific engines, not just makes and models—year matters because specifications change.
  • Existing filter part number. If you're replacing a filter that worked, its part number is a reliable reference.

Original Equipment (OE) vs. Aftermarket Filters

FactorOE FiltersAftermarket Filters
Engineering fitDesigned by the vehicle manufacturer for exact specsEngineered to match OE standards; quality varies by brand
CostGenerally higherOften lower
AvailabilityUsually easy through dealersWidely available at auto parts stores
Performance variationMinimalDepends on brand and quality tier

Both OE and quality aftermarket filters can be compatible—the key is ensuring the part number or specifications actually match your vehicle. A well-made aftermarket filter from a reputable brand will perform similarly to an OE filter. A cheap or mismatched filter, however, defeats the purpose.

Common Mistakes That Lead to Incompatibility

Assuming all filters are the same size. Even within a single brand, filter sizes vary significantly by engine.

Buying by brand alone. Just because a filter carries a major brand name doesn't mean it's right for your vehicle. Part numbers matter more than brand.

Ignoring the threads. Filter threads come in different sizes (commonly 3/4-16 or M20x1.5, among others). Mismatched threads won't seat safely.

Overlooking bypass valve settings. A filter with the wrong pressure relief threshold can compromise filtration or damage your engine.

What You Need to Verify Before Buying

  • Part number matches what your manual or VIN lookup specifies
  • Filter size and thread type align with your current filter or documented specifications
  • Pressure relief rating is appropriate for your engine (usually listed in filter specifications)
  • Source is reputable—counterfeit filters exist and can cause real damage

Taking 10 minutes to confirm these details before purchase prevents costly engine problems down the road.
